The Gelderland District Court ruled that the manufacturer cannot freely dispose of the amounts received when the medicines are sold, because he is obliged to pay the return amounts on the basis of the financial arrangements. In view of the principle that the tax authorities cannot receive more than the taxpayer has collected and the Boehringer Ingelheim Pharma judgment of the Court of Justice, there is therefore a price reduction and the manufacturer is entitled to a refund.
